This product contains Chamomilla Recutita (Camomile) Flower Extract from the Asteraceae (daisy) plant family, which includes beneficial botanicals (chamomile, calendula, arnica, helichrysum) and common allergens including ragweed. If you have a known sensitivity to plants in this family (ragweed, chamomile, arnica, chrysanthemum, marigold, echinacea, or yarrow), you may be at higher risk of contact sensitivity. Rose-sensitive users should also patch test. Patch test on the inner forearm for 24 hours before use, and discontinue if a reaction occurs.

The hydration stack pairs three complementary humectants with a flower-water carrier. Rosa Damascena (Rose) Flower Water is a steam-distilled hydrosol of damask rose that provides the aqueous base and a light floral aromatic profile. Glycerin is the workhorse humectant, Sodium PCA is a component of the skin's natural moisturising factor listed with humectant and skin-conditioning functions in EU CosIng, and Sodium Hyaluronate completes the humectant trio. Hyaluronic acid is a glycosaminoglycan naturally present in skin that can hold up to 1,000 times its weight in water1. Chamomilla Recutita (Camomile) Flower Extract supplies the soothing component, and Fragaria Ananassa (Strawberry) Fruit Extract contributes a trace polyphenol antioxidant. Lactic Acid and Citric Acid are present at pH-adjuster trace level only. This is not an exfoliating toner.

Skin is not the same at midnight as it is at nine in the morning. Across a single day its temperature, its acidity and the moisture it loses to the air each move on a rhythm of their own. Morning and night are not two routines. They are one, kept in time.

Yosipovitch G et al. Journal of Investigative Dermatology, 1998 (PMID 9424081). Sixteen volunteers sampled every two hours across a twenty four hour span.
